ALL ABOUT HAPPY RIDGE HOMESTEAD

Since Travis and Rachel started raising Coturnix (Japanese) quail in late 2020, their goal has been to learn to become more self-sufficient while having fun. The quail operation has doubled since 2022, while Travis and Rachel continue to work full-time in their respective careers.
The standard and jumbo-sized Coturnix at Happy Ridge Homestead (HRH) are bred for temperament, health, and vigor.
HRH has over 300 Coturnix and more than 20 Seramas!
Coturnix lines include: Fawn (Italian/Manchurian), Pharaoh, Celadon, Pearl Fee, and Pansy.
The quails are raised indoors in a temperature-controlled environment with 10-12 hours of supplemental lighting daily. HRH keeps their Hatching Time cages clean and stocked with gamebird feed and filtered water.
Eggs are collected daily. Hatching eggs (unwashed) are stored pointy side down in a refrigerator set at 55-60 degrees Fahrenheit to preserve their vitality.
Hatching eggs are shipped in custom (HRH-designed) insulated foams.
